3 Days 2 Nights | Tokyo Departure | Nagoya Tour End
Route : Tokyo → Hakuba → Amaharashi Coast → Himi → Toyama → Shirakawa-go → Nagoya
This journey combines Japan's spectacular alpine landscapes, dramatic coastal scenery, and UNESCO World Heritage villages into one unforgettable travel experience.
Starting from Tokyo, travelers will explore the mountain resort region of Hakuba in the Japanese Alps before spending the evening in Nagano. The journey then continues to the coast of Toyama Bay, home to the famous Amaharashi Coast, one of Japan's most remarkable scenic viewpoints.
Weather permitting, visitors can witness the breathtaking sight of the 3,000-meter Tateyama Mountain Range rising directly beyond the sea, a rare landscape found in only a few places around the world.
The route continues through the fishing town of Himi before reaching Toyama City. On the final day, travelers visit Shirakawa-go, one of Japan's most famous UNESCO World Heritage Sites, before concluding the journey in Nagoya.

Daily | Departing from Nagoya | Guaranteed with 4 Participants
This journey takes travelers deep into the scenic mountain regions of Central Japan, combining traditional culture, historic architecture, and breathtaking natural landscapes.
The route includes a visit to the charming streets of Hida Takayama Old Town, often referred to as "Little Kyoto," where beautifully preserved merchant houses, local crafts, and traditional atmosphere offer a glimpse into old Japan.
Continuing through the picturesque mountain countryside, travelers will enjoy the stunning scenery of the Japanese Alps before arriving at Shirakawa-go, one of Japan's most famous UNESCO World Heritage sites. Known for its unique gassho-zukuri farmhouses and rural charm, Shirakawa-go provides excellent photo opportunities and a chance to experience Japan's traditional village culture.
This route is ideal for travelers seeking a relaxing journey filled with cultural heritage, mountain scenery, and some of Central Japan's most iconic landscapes.
